Technical Superiority in Surge Suppression
This 40mm disk varistor combines zinc oxide formulation with multilayer construction to achieve 6kA impulse current capability. The 0.1pF typical capacitance (per EPCOS datasheet) prevents signal distortion in measurement circuits during normal operation.
